### Release checklist — LadleMath v3.2

- [ ] Recipe-scaling calculator: verify fractional cup rounding against the Brambly test kitchen dataset. Last release we shipped a fun bug where halving a recipe with 1/3 cup of anything produced 0.17 cups and some very confused bakers, so please actually click through the UI this time, not just the unit tests. Metric conversions should round to 5g increments. Once verified, mark this item done and pin the candidate build by its token below.

pipeline stamp: htk31_3c6b63a1fd55b8745625d3b6ce9c5fc

## Cron Drift — Larkspur Billing Scheduler

If nightly invoices from the Larkspur scheduler arrive late, first verify the host clock against the internal time source; drift over 30 seconds will silently skew every downstream job. Next, check whether the last three runs started at their expected minute marks, recording any offset you find. Before adjusting anything, confirm the scheduler is actually using the intended settings, which are reproduced in full below.

deployment values, yahog-baduf:
OLIWYN_HOST=oliwyn.lumiclabs.internal
OLIWYN_PORT=9200

**Q: Why did my request get a 429 from the Tollgate gateway?**

Tollgate enforces per-service token buckets: 200 requests/minute default, bursts up to 50. Limits are keyed on the calling service identity, not IP. If you're reviewing code that retries on 429, check it honors the Retry-After header and backs off exponentially — hammering the gateway triggers a temporary ban. Custom limits require a quota entry in the gateway config repo, approved by the platform team. For quota increases or disputes, email the gateway owners at the address below.

escalation mailbox, fahaf-bajep: druael@lumiccorp.internal

## Local Setup

To load test the Cartwheel checkout flow locally, install the Hammerline CLI, then seed the catalog with `make seed-demo`. The harness replays recorded checkout sessions at a configurable rate; start with 20 RPS to avoid tripping the local rate limiter. Hammerline needs read access to the orders schema. Point it at the local instance here:

database URL for bahop-yagep: mssql://sildor_svc:35ha7jz@db-fb6d.nelvrodyn.example:5432/casath